ENDRA Life Sciences and Rocky Vista University College of Osteopathic Medicine Partnering for Clinical Study of Thermo Acoustic Enhanced Ultrasound Device

Monday, 01 July 2019 08:31 AM

ENDRA Life Sciences Inc.

ANN ARBOR, MI / ACCESSWIRE / July 1, 2019 / ENDRA Life Sciences Inc. ("ENDRA") (NASDAQ: NDRA), a developer of enhanced ultrasound technologies, today announced that it is partnering with Rocky Vista University College of Osteopathic Medicine ("RVUCOM") for a clinical study of ENDRA's Thermo-Acoustic Enhanced Ultrasound (TAEUS) clinical system assessing Non-Alcoholic Fatty Liver Disease ("NAFLD").

This clinical study of patients with fatty liver disease is a natural progression from the feasibility study conducted by the Robarts Research Institute, which used healthy volunteers to establish the safety and efficacy of the TAEUS technology. The data from the RVUCOM study, along with other studies the company expects to initiate near term, will be used to build the clinical evidence base and establish the clinical utility of the TAEUS clinical system in patients with NAFLD.

The goals of the RVUCOM study, which is subject to finalization of a definitive clinical study agreement, include:

  • Comparing ENDRA's commercial design TAEUS liver device against a baseline measure of liver fat as determined by MRI-PDFF (magnetic resonance imaging proton density fat fraction).

  • Scanning a target of 75 fatty liver patients to contribute additional diversity and volume of patient data.

  • Providing ENDRA with ongoing clinical feedback regarding product design, clinical workflow and clinical performance.

  • Aiding the delineation of the TAEUS clinical value proposition in NAFLD to support commercialization efforts.

About ENDRA Life Sciences Inc.

ENDRA Life Sciences Inc. ("ENDRA") (NASDAQ: NDRA) is a developer of enhanced ultrasound technologies. ENDRA is developing a next generation Thermo-Acoustic Enhanced UltraSound (TAEUS) platform to enable clinicians to visualize human tissue composition, function and temperature in ways previously possible only with CT & MRI - at a fraction of the cost, and at the point-of-care. ENDRA's first TAEUS application will focus on the quantification of fat in the liver, for early detection and monitoring of Non-Alcoholic Fatty Liver Disease (NAFLD). About Non-Alcoholic Fatty Liver Disease (NAFLD)

NAFLD is a condition closely associated with obesity, diabetes, hepatitis-C and certain genetic predispositions in which fat accumulates in the liver. NAFLD affects over 1 billion people globally and is estimated to cost the U.S healthcare system over $100 billion annually. NAFLD is often asymptomatic and if left untreated, NAFLD can progress to inflammation (NASH), tissue scarring (fibrosis), cell death (cirrhosis) and liver cancer. By 2025, NAFLD is forecast to be the greatest root cause of liver transplants. The only tools currently available for diagnosing and monitoring NAFLD are impractical: expensive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) or an invasive surgical biopsy.
